Zach Abney, Tyler Janes and Chandler Fohey remain alive in the hunt for Wrestling State Titles with stellar showings in Champaign and Columbia. Quincy High suffers a surprising, monumental setback at Alleman. Paxton Harmon lights up Camp Point Central. Eric Hugenberg helps Hannibal stabilize with a game changing road win. Preston Wood helps lead South Shelby to an undisputed Clarence Cannon Conference Title, while the girls of Palmyra and Knox County polish off unshared crowns of their own. All your scores and highlights are within.
